Stage 1: CSS on Cohost is used mostly in fun random ways, or in imitation of graphic design conventions external to the social sphere.

Stage 2: CSS is used memetically in imitation of other Cohost posts, but still in a way that references external conventions. Examples include "this user can say it" and The Uxbridge English Dictionary.

Stage 3: CSS begins to be used in ways that are purely referential to Cohost cultural conventions. I have not seen any examples of this yet, but I'm excited for them to start appearing.

I've seen a few scattered examples of Stage 3, including custom Read More links, and the "Fake Ask." But none of those have really taken off beyond the initial prototype.

I think there's a potential future where Fake Asks become a thing. You can use it to simulate a Q&A with someone who's not on the site.
